FREE UK SHIPPING OVER £35!

Search for a Composer

Giovanni Puzzi

Recent Puzzi releases

Peches d’Opera: Rossini, Salons & Horn Virtuosi
Peches d’Opera: Rossini, Salons & Horn Virtuosi

£14.67

(Passacaille)